What exactly are Dental Crowns?
A dental crown is a personalized-manufactured cap that handles a ruined or weakened tooth, restoring its condition, size, energy, and physical appearance. Crowns are generally utilized every time a tooth is too destroyed for a daily filling or inlay to restore it correctly. By encasing the whole noticeable part of the tooth above the gum line, a crown acts for a protective defend, avoiding further more harm and decay.
Dentists advocate crowns for several different reasons. If a tooth is seriously decayed, fractured, or has undergone a root canal treatment, a crown can reinforce it and lengthen its lifespan. Crowns also are utilized to reinforce the looks of misshapen or discolored enamel, ensuring a seamless and all-natural-seeking smile.
How Do Dental Crowns Guard Your Enamel?
Amongst the primary great things about a dental crown is its power to guard a weakened tooth from even more deterioration. Each time a tooth is cracked or has a considerable filling, it gets far more susceptible to breaking under pressure. A crown encases the tooth, distributing chewing forces evenly and reducing the potential risk of fractures.
For patients who have been through a root canal, crowns give A lot-needed reinforcement. Considering the fact that root canal treatment method removes the tooth’s pulp, the framework could become brittle eventually. A crown safeguards the tooth by avoiding it from breaking or turning into reinfected.

Varieties of Dental Crowns
Dental crowns are available in different resources, Just about every with one of a kind pros. Porcelain crowns are a popular option for their natural appearance, creating them ideal for front enamel. They intently mimic the colour and translucency of true tooth, making certain a seamless blend with your smile.
Metal crowns, normally comprised of gold or silver alloys, are really long lasting and proof against dress in. Although They're a lot more obvious, they are a wonderful choice for back teeth that endure major chewing forces.
Porcelain-fused-to-steel (PFM) crowns Mix the strength of metallic Together with the aesthetic charm of porcelain, providing a balance concerning toughness as well as a all-natural glimpse. On top of that, zirconia crowns give exceptional toughness and aesthetics, generating them a versatile choice for the two back and front teeth.
